引言
随着科技的飞速发展,智能体在各个领域的应用日益广泛。在物流配送领域,智能体的应用正在推动着行业变革。本文将深入解析智能体如何革新物流配送,包括其策略解析以及未来展望。
智能体在物流配送中的应用
自动化分拣
智能体在物流配送中的首要应用是自动化分拣。通过使用传感器和机器学习算法,智能分拣系统能够高效地识别、分类和搬运货物。以下是自动化分拣的一个简例:
# Python 示例:自动化分拣算法
def sort_goods(goods_list, sort_criteria):
return sorted(goods_list, key=lambda x: x[sort_criteria])
# 假设的货物列表和分拣标准
goods_list = [("box", "item1"), ("envelope", "item2"), ("package", "item3")]
sort_criteria = 1 # 按照第二个属性(item)分拣
# 调用函数并打印结果
sorted_goods = sort_goods(goods_list, sort_criteria)
print(sorted_goods)
路线优化
智能体还能通过优化路线来提高物流效率。使用算法如遗传算法或蚁群算法,智能体可以计算出最优配送路径。以下是一个使用蚁群算法优化路线的代码示例:
# Python 示例:蚁群算法优化配送路线
import numpy as np
def ant_colony_optimization(graph, num_ants=10, num_iterations=100):
# ...蚁群算法的具体实现...
return best_path
# 假设的图形表示和算法调用
graph = np.random.rand(10, 10) # 一个表示城市间距离的矩阵
best_path = ant_colony_optimization(graph, num_ants=10, num_iterations=100)
print(best_path)
预测性维护
通过收集和分析设备运行数据,智能体可以实现预测性维护,减少设备故障和停机时间。以下是一个使用时间序列分析进行预测性维护的简单示例:
# Python 示例:时间序列分析进行预测性维护
import pandas as pd
from statsmodels.tsa.arima_model import ARIMA
def predictive_maintenance(data):
model = ARIMA(data, order=(5,1,0))
model_fit = model.fit(disp=0)
return model_fit
# 假设的设备运行数据
data = pd.Series([0.1, 0.2, 0.3, 0.4, 0.5, 0.6, 0.7, 0.8, 0.9, 1.0])
model_fit = predictive_maintenance(data)
print(model_fit.summary())
智能体革新物流配送的策略解析
个性化服务
智能体通过分析客户数据,提供更加个性化的物流服务,从而提升客户满意度。
敏捷响应
智能体能够实时响应市场变化,快速调整物流策略,以适应不断变化的客户需求。
数据驱动决策
通过数据分析,物流企业可以做出更加科学合理的决策,降低成本,提高效率。
智能体物流配送的未来展望
自动化水平提高
随着技术的进步,物流配送的自动化水平将进一步提高,减少对人工的依赖。
智能化协作
智能体将在不同环节之间实现更加高效的协作,提高整体物流效率。
绿色物流
智能体将在物流配送中发挥重要作用,推动绿色物流的发展,减少对环境的影响。
全球化布局
智能体将助力物流企业实现全球化布局,提高国际竞争力。
结论
智能体正在改变物流配送行业,通过自动化、优化路线、预测性维护等策略,提高物流效率和服务质量。未来,随着技术的不断进步,智能体将在物流配送领域发挥更加重要的作用。
